As new flare-ups between Israel and Iran send the VIX above 30, markets oscillate between fear and opportunity. A two-pronged approach—anchoring in defensive sectors for capital preservation and allocating to AI growth names for secular upside—provides both stability and participation.


Why Defensive Sectors Outperform in Geopolitical Crises

  1. Flight to Safety: During the last Middle East escalation in 2017, utilities outpaced the S&P 500 by 4.5% over three weeks, staples by 3.2%, and REITs by 3.8%.

  2. Predictable Cash Flows:

    • Utilities: Regulated earnings and 3-4% dividend yields.

    • Staples: Inelastic demand keeps sales flat-to-up.

    • REITs: Long-term leases insulate income.

  3. Valuation Edge: Defensive sectors now trade at 15-20% discounts to their 5-year average P/E.

Why AI Stocks Remain a Secular Growth Engine

  1. Hyperscaler CapEx Surge: Google, AWS, and Microsoft boosted AI infrastructure spending by >20% last quarter, insulating AI equities from geopolitical noise.

  2. Enterprise Adoption: 70% of Fortune 500 firms now run AI pilots; demand for on-prem and cloud AI solutions is accelerating.

  3. Subscription Revenues: AI platforms report 25-35% annual recurring revenue growth, driving high free cash flow.

Tactical Portfolio Framework

Bucket Weight Tactics & Triggers
Core Defensives 30-40% Add when sector P/E < 5-yr average; rotate among utilities, staples, REITs for yield and stability.
AI Growth Sleeve 10-15% Increase on ≥2 analyst upgrades or >20% target-to-current price gaps; use LEAP calls for leverage.
Cyclicals & Cash 45-60% Deploy into industrials/financials on risk-on days; hold cash if VIX > 30.

Key Rebalancing Signals

  • VIX Spike (>30): Shift +5% from cyclicals to core defensives.

  • Analyst Upgrade Wave: Add +2% to AI sleeve if ≥3 upgrades in one week.

  • Ceasefire Breakdown: Pare cyclicals by 5% to lock in gains and reduce drawdown risk.
